What’s the best thing you can do for your computer? Make sure that it’s secure. Kaspersky Lab says you should don’t invite bugs and malware in by allowing your computer systems to become outdated. The security company urges you to install operating system and application updates as soon as they’re available. It also suggests using your software’s built-in systems, and don’t ignore the prompts they give you to update your computer security.
